Ingredients List
Before we dive into the cooking process, let’s make sure you have all the ingredients you will need. This recipe serves four, making it perfect for a family dinner.
- 4 bone-in pork chops, about 1 inch thick
-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 medium onion, finely chopped
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 2 tablespoons fresh dill, chopped
- 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
- 1 small head of cabbage, cored and sliced
Instructions to Perfection
Let’s walk through the steps to make sure your pork chops and cabbage can reach their delicious potential:
- Prepare the Pork Chops: Season your pork chops generously with salt and pepper. In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ium-high heat. Once hot, add the pork chops and sear them until golden brown, about 4-5 minutes on each side. Remove the chops from the skillet and set them aside.
- Sauté the Additions: In the same skillet, reduce the heat to medium. Add the chopped onion and minced garlic, sautéing until the onions become translucent and fragrant. This should take about 3-4 minutes.
- Make the Dill Cream Sauce: Pour in the heavy cream, and stir in the chopped dill and Dijon mustard. Bring the mixture to a simmer, then reduce the heat and let it thicken slightly, about 2-3 minutes.
- Simmer the Pork Chops: Return the pork chops to the skillet, nestling them into the sauce. Cover and let simmer gently for about 10 minutes, or until the pork chops are fully cooked (they should reach an internal temperature of 145°F).
- Cook the Cabbage: While the pork chops are simmering, heat a splash of olive oil in a separate pot over medium heat. Add the sliced cabbage, tossing to coat it in the oil. Season with salt and pepper, then cover and let it cook until the cabbage is tender but still slightly crisp, about 7-8 minutes.
- Serve and Enjoy: Serve the pork chops hot from the skillet, topped generously with the dill cream sauce. Pair each chop with a helping of the sautéed cabbage on the side.
Pro Tips for Perfect Pork Chops
Here are a few pointers to ensure your pork chops are succulent and delicious every time:
- Don't Overcook: Pork chops are best enjoyed when they're just cooked through. Overcooking can make them tough and dry.
- Rest the Meat: Let your pork chops rest for a few minutes after cooking. This helps the juices redistribute, keeping the meat moist and flavorful.
- Season Well: Don't be shy with seasoning. Pork loves salt, and it helps in bringing out the natural flavors of the meat.
